Ancestry
/ˈæn.sɛs.tɹi/
noun
Condition as to ancestors; ancestral lineage; hence, birth or honorable descent.
“Title and ancestry render a good man more illustrious, but an ill one more contemptible. -Addison.”
A series of ancestors or progenitors; lineage, or those who compose the line of natural descent.
Synonyms: provenance
